The shape of business innovation has changed radically over the past 30 years. This podcast series explores the changing shape of innovation through conversations with real-world innovation practitioners and leaders.
In this 22’16” episode, Neil Ward-Dutton talks to Rob Gear, Futurist and Innovation Lab lead at PA Consulting, about how foresight and futures work provides framing for innovation programs.
Topics covered in this episode:
- How the value of foresight and futurism work, done well, is about ‘provocation’ not ‘predictions’.
- Making foresight work actionable.
- The different applications of foresight work – from business vision creation, to innovation and ideation, to risk management.
- The three critical success factors for foresight and futurism initiatives.
